Transaction cc28f67f03e43d893d5861b7491caa6178865eb7079c7e21b54596a42b07c67c
1 Input
2 Outputs
- cc28f67f03e43d893d5861b7491caa6178865eb7079c7e21b54596a42b07c67c:0
- cc28f67f03e43d893d5861b7491caa6178865eb7079c7e21b54596a42b07c67c:1
value 4636440
address 152NLJj3PRUpuqFuGHq8aZjTVSep5cHwZw
value 168417
address 1HW1n98YLAQN7jqQteFaVC8YpbNRZo6LZs